Ground Aluminum Hydroxide (Al(OH)3) is an inorganic compound that serves as a key material in multiple industrial sectors. It is particularly valued for its non-toxic flame retardant properties and its role as a filler in plastics, rubbers, and coatings. Ground Aluminum Hydroxide exhibits several unique chemical and physical properties that make it ideal for industrial use:
When incorporated into plastics, coatings, and rubber, Ground Aluminum Hydroxide decomposes endothermically at temperatures above 200°C, releasing water vapor. This reduces the heat in the combustion zone, effectively slowing down fire propagation and providing a safer material profile.
Smaller particle sizes provide better dispersion in polymers and coatings, enhancing mechanical strength and flame retardancy. Customizable particle sizes allow manufacturers to optimize performance for specific industrial applications.
As an inert filler, it improves material hardness, surface smoothness, and resistance to wear. It also reduces production costs by replacing more expensive raw materials without compromising product performance.
Q1: What industries commonly use Ground Aluminum Hydroxide?
A1: Ground Aluminum Hydroxide is widely used in plastics, rubber, coatings, adhesives, and even in cosmetics for its flame retardant and filler properties.
Q2: Is Ground Aluminum Hydroxide safe for human contact?
A2: It is considered non-toxic and environmentally friendly. However, prolonged inhalation of dust should be avoided by using appropriate protective equipment during handling.
Q3: How should Ground Aluminum Hydroxide be stored?
A3: Store in a cool, dry, and well-ventilated environment. Keep the material away from strong acids and moisture to maintain its stability and performance.
Q4: Can Ground Aluminum Hydroxide replace other flame retardants?
A4: Yes, it can replace halogen-based flame retardants in many applications, offering a safer and more environmentally friendly alternative without compromising fire protection.
Q5: How does Ground Aluminum Hydroxide interact with polymers?
A5: It disperses uniformly in polymers, enhancing mechanical strength, surface finish, and fire resistance while maintaining chemical stability during processing.
